Which block of elements do the halogens belong to? a. p block c. d block b. s block?

A. p block

from 3a-8a are in the p block including halogen

Examine the equation.
Alisiya [41]

Explanation:

The reaction expression is given as;

                 2H₂_{g}   +  O₂_{g}   →   2H₂O_{l}

From the balance reaction expression:

 2 mole of hydrogen gas combines with 1 mole of oxygen gas on the reactant side;

This produces 2 mole of water on the product side of the expression.

The product is in liquid form.

 This reaction is a synthesis reaction because a single product is formed from two reactants.

Which of the following compounds has an atom with an unfilled valence shell of electrons? And why?A. H3O+B. BF3C. CH3OHD. NaI
adoni [48]

Answer: BF3

Explanation: boron needs 4 electron to obtain octet and Fluorine has just one. For the valence shell to be completely filled it will have to form BF4- with 4 fluorine atom surrounding it.
